The Washington Post announced the failure of Washington's sanctions policy

The authors of the article informed that the United States is already issuing permission to cooperate with organizations that were previously blacklisted.

The journalists of the American edition of the Washington Post got acquainted with the sanctions of the US Treasury Secretary Janet Yellen and concluded that they were ineffective.

According to the authors of the article, Donald Trump's administration leads in the number of sanctions. Between 2016 and 2020, 3800 individuals and entities were blacklisted. As of October 2021, the U.S. had imposed restrictions 9421 times.

The journalists also gave examples of the poor effectiveness of sanctions. In particular, they noted that Washington is already authorizing cooperation with organizations on the "black list".

According to the newspaper, the U.S. is at risk of losing "friends". The authors of the article cited the situation with Nord Stream-2, which was built by Russia in cooperation with Germany.

"In the worst-case scenario, the U.S. will force other states to look for cryptocurrency alternatives to the U.S. dollar and financial transaction systems in which America dominates," the journalists summed up.
